Outcome of preliminary investigation32. Outcome of preliminary investigation (1) If after considering the reports given under section 31, the Board decides that further action should be taken, the Board must ask the practitioner or student whether or not she or he is prepared to agree to- (a) in the case of a practitioner, alter the way in which she or he practises medicine; or (ab) in the case of a student, alter the way she or he has direct patient contact; or (b) the imposition of conditions, limitations or restrictions on her or his registration; or (c) the suspension of her or his registration for the period of time specified by the Board. (2) The Board may take any action that is necessary to implement an agreement under sub-section (1).
